本書首先介紹微型計算機相關基礎知識和應用,然后系統(tǒng)論述ARMCortex-M3微處理器架構、開發(fā)方法及基本編程匯編語言和程序設計方法,并提供以STM32Z103VET6芯片為核心的基礎實驗平臺以及拓展模塊。本書詳細介紹微處理器多種接口技術,如GPIO、定時計數器、異步/同步串行通信、DAC/ADC、中斷處理以及實時操作
伴隨著物聯網設備的指數級增長,在需要高算力的場景,例如軟件定義汽車駕駛艙、工業(yè)領域的工作負載整合,開源虛擬化技術在嵌入式系統(tǒng)上受到了越來越多的關注和應用。本書首先介紹虛擬化技術的基本原理,包括CPU虛擬化、內存虛擬化、中斷虛擬化和設備虛擬化,對比KVM在云服務器上參考實現,重點介紹了開源嵌入式虛擬機ACRN的架構設計、
本書著重介紹Armv8-M架構以及Cortex-M23和Cortex-M33處理器的可用功能。該書涵蓋了一系列主題內容,包括指令集、程序員模型、中斷處理、操作系統(tǒng)支持和調試功能。本書通過一系列實例演示了如何為Cortex-M23和Cortex-M33處理器創(chuàng)建軟件,使嵌入式軟件開發(fā)人員對Armv8-M架構有所了解。本書
根據全國高等學校人才的培養(yǎng)目標、特點和要求,本書由淺入深、全面系統(tǒng)地講解了虛擬化與存儲技術應用的基礎知識和相關的服務配置。全書共6章,內容包括虛擬化技術基礎知識、VMware虛擬機配置與管理、桌面虛擬化技術、HyperV虛擬化技術、Linux配置與管理、Kubernetes集群配置與管理。為了讓讀者能夠更好地鞏固所學
本書采用STM32CubeMX的開發(fā)方式,選用20個基于STM32嵌入式技術開發(fā)的實例,按照“理論夠用,突出應用”的原則,采取項目化教學的方式,以作品制作為載體,在作品制作過程中講解STM32嵌入式技術的基礎知識、基本技能和方法,培養(yǎng)學生的愛崗敬業(yè)、耐心仔細、抗壓抗挫等優(yōu)良品質和精神,由淺入深地講解STM32嵌入式技術
《嵌入式系統(tǒng)集成開發(fā)》基于STM32F4系列微控制器、嵌入式實時操作系統(tǒng)?C/OSⅡ、嵌入式圖形設計庫emWin以及輕量級網絡通信協(xié)議LwIP,詳細介紹了嵌入式系統(tǒng)的硬件設計與軟件開發(fā)及綜合應用。《嵌入式系統(tǒng)集成開發(fā)》共3篇。第1篇為系統(tǒng)基礎篇,包括3章,主要介紹嵌入式系統(tǒng)的基本概念與開發(fā)方法,包括嵌入式系統(tǒng)的軟/硬件
本書是虛擬化與容器方向的基礎用書,虛擬化是“云計算”中繞不開的話題,也是“云計算”堅實的基礎,更是眾多中小企業(yè)正在使用的解決方案。KVM虛擬化技術的應用,是未來的大方向,從眾多虛擬化產品中,脫穎而出,成為眾多云計算廠商虛擬化解決方案的首選。也是云計算的底層技術。從業(yè)務角度出發(fā),除了虛擬化解決方案以外,“容器”技術的快速
本書總共分為3篇:第1篇為基礎篇,主要介紹STM32F103的基礎入門知識,包括STM32F103介紹、軟件安裝、新建工程、時鐘系統(tǒng)介紹、SYSTEM文件夾介紹等;第2篇為入門篇,主要介紹STM32F103常用外設的使用,包括GPIO、定時器、AD/DA、DMA、觸摸液晶屏等;第3篇為提高篇,主要介紹STM32F103
本書輔以大量的例程,全面講解了FreeRTOS的原理以及源碼,主要內容包括任務管理和任務調度、系統(tǒng)裁減和配置、時間管理、隊列、信號量、軟件定時器、事件標志組、任務通知、低功耗Tickless模式、空閑任務以及內存管理等。同時,本書配有大量的圖例,對于想要深入學習RTOS類系統(tǒng)原理的人來說是一個不錯的選擇。本書是再版書,